Why Does Social Media Matter So Much for Tallahassee Remodelers Right Now?

Tallahassee isn’t a transient market the way some Florida metros are. Many homeowners here have lived in their properties for decades, and when they finally decide to redo a kitchen or add a primary suite, they ask neighbors first — and those neighbors are on Facebook. Community groups like “Tallahassee Neighbors” and neighborhood-specific pages for areas like Killearn Lakes and Ox Bottom Manor are active, and remodeling recommendations come up regularly.

That organic conversation is happening whether you’re part of it or not. A strong social media presence means your brand shows up when someone asks for a contractor referral, when a satisfied client tags your page, or when a homeowner stumbles on your Instagram reel while scrolling after dinner. Visibility in those moments is worth more than a Yellow Pages listing ever was.

Beyond referrals, paid social on Facebook and Instagram lets you target Tallahassee homeowners by zip code, household income, and even life events like “recently moved” — a signal that someone may be ready to renovate. That level of precision is impossible with traditional advertising.

Which Platforms Actually Move the Needle for Remodeling Companies in Tallahassee?

Facebook: Still the Community Hub

For home services in Tallahassee, Facebook remains the highest-ROI platform. The demographic skews toward homeowners 35 and older — exactly the people who can afford a $30,000 kitchen remodel or a master bath renovation. Posting before-and-after project photos, sharing client testimonials, and running geo-targeted Facebook Ads to zip codes like 32312 (Killearn) or 32309 (Buck Lake Road corridor) consistently generates consultation requests for remodelers who do it right.

Instagram: Where the Work Sells Itself

Instagram is a visual portfolio that never sleeps. Remodeling is inherently photogenic — a tile pattern, a custom cabinet reveal, a finished outdoor kitchen — and homeowners on Instagram save posts for inspiration long before they’re ready to hire anyone. Showing up in those saved folders puts your brand top of mind when the budget conversation finally happens. Short Reels of time-lapse demos or “reveal” moments earn strong organic reach without paid spend.

Nextdoor: The Underrated Local Edge

Nextdoor is hyper-local in a way no other platform is, and Tallahassee’s neighborhoods use it actively. Claiming your business profile, responding to recommendations, and occasionally sponsoring neighborhood posts gives you a presence in conversations happening within a few blocks of your next job site.

What Should a Tallahassee Remodeling Company Actually Post?

Content strategy is where most remodeling companies fall apart. They post inconsistently, use low-quality phone photos, or share generic “tips” that don’t connect to their local audience. Here’s what actually works in this market:

Project spotlights from recognizable Tallahassee neighborhoods. When you mention a kitchen remodel in Betton Hills or a bathroom renovation near Midtown, local homeowners pay attention because they know those streets.

Seasonal content tied to Florida’s climate. Tallahassee gets real summer humidity and occasional cold snaps — content about moisture-resistant materials, hurricane-rated windows, or energy-efficient upgrades resonates because it solves real local problems.

Behind-the-scenes crew content. Short clips of your team at work, material deliveries, or a project kickoff build trust in a way polished stock photos never can. Homeowners hire people they trust, and trust comes from familiarity.

Client stories and reviews. A short paragraph from a happy Tallahassee homeowner, paired with a photo of the finished space, is one of the most persuasive pieces of content you can publish.

How Paid Social Ads Can Fill Your Project Calendar in Tallahassee

Organic content builds brand recognition over time, but paid social advertising can generate consultation requests this week. Facebook and Instagram Ads allow you to reach Tallahassee homeowners with surgical precision — targeting by neighborhood, homeownership status, income bracket, and demonstrated interest in home improvement.

A well-structured campaign for a remodeling company typically runs a short awareness phase (showing project photos to a cold audience), followed by a retargeting phase (serving a consultation offer to people who engaged with earlier content or visited your website). This two-step approach warms up prospects before asking for the call, which drives better lead quality than a simple “Call Us” ad to a cold list.

For Tallahassee specifically, campaign timing matters. Late winter and early spring — February through April — tend to be high-intent months for remodeling inquiries, as homeowners plan projects before summer heat sets in. Ramping up paid spend ahead of that window positions your company to capture demand before competitors do.

Common Mistakes That Stall Remodeling Companies on Social Media

Posting Without a Strategy

Sporadic posts — a photo one week, silence for three — signal inconsistency to both the algorithm and to potential clients. A content calendar with a minimum posting cadence (three to four times per week across platforms) keeps your brand active in feeds and signals credibility to homeowners who check your page before calling.

Ignoring Comments and Messages

Social media is a two-way channel. A homeowner who comments “Love this kitchen — how long does a project like this take?” is one step from becoming a lead. Leaving that comment unanswered for two days hands that conversation to a competitor. Fast response times are a direct ranking and trust signal on Facebook, and they’re visible to every follower who sees the post.

Using the Wrong Audience Settings in Ads

Broad targeting wastes budget fast. Remodeling companies in Tallahassee have no use for clicks from Orlando, Jacksonville, or Gainesville. Geo-fencing your campaigns to the Tallahassee metro — and excluding nearby cities like Valdosta, Georgia or Thomasville, Georgia — keeps every dollar working for leads you can actually serve. Nearby Florida markets like Crawfordville, Quincy, and Monticello can be included if your crews travel, but the core targeting should anchor to Leon County.

Frequently Asked Questions About Social Media for Tallahassee Remodeling Companies

How much should a Tallahassee remodeling company spend on social media ads each month?

For most remodeling companies in the Tallahassee market, a starting budget of $500–$1,500 per month in paid social ad spend is enough to generate consistent consultation requests. The right number depends on your service area, average project value, and whether you’re running campaigns for a specific service like kitchen remodeling or bath renovations. A higher average job ticket justifies more ad spend because even a single converted lead pays for months of campaigns.

Which social media platform is best for remodeling companies in Tallahassee?

Facebook is the highest-ROI platform for most Tallahassee remodelers because it reaches the homeowner demographic — adults 35 and older with established households — most effectively. Instagram is a strong complement for visual project work, and Nextdoor is worth maintaining for neighborhood-level referral visibility. Starting with Facebook and Instagram together, then expanding, is the most efficient path.

How long before social media generates leads for a remodeling company?

Paid social campaigns can generate leads within the first two to four weeks if targeting and creative are set up correctly. Organic social media — building a following and earning referral traffic through consistent posting — typically takes three to six months to show meaningful results. The most effective strategy combines both: paid ads for near-term lead flow, organic content for long-term brand authority.

What kind of content performs best for remodeling companies on social media?

Before-and-after project photos, short video reveals, client testimonials tied to a finished space, and neighborhood-specific project spotlights consistently outperform generic tips or promotional content. For Tallahassee remodelers, content that references local neighborhoods, Florida-specific material considerations, or seasonal timing (like prepping for hurricane season) earns higher engagement because it speaks directly to local homeowners’ real concerns.

Do remodeling companies in Tallahassee need a professional to manage social media?

You can handle social media in-house if you have someone with time, a consistent system, and some knowledge of paid advertising. Most remodeling business owners don’t — and inconsistent execution produces inconsistent results. A professional agency manages strategy, content, targeting, and optimization simultaneously, which typically produces better ROI than a part-time internal effort, especially once paid ad spend is involved.

Can social media work alongside SEO for a Tallahassee remodeling company?

Yes, and they work best together. Social media builds brand familiarity and drives direct traffic; SEO captures homeowners who are actively searching for a remodeling company on Google. When both channels are aligned under a single strategy — consistent messaging, complementary content, and coordinated lead capture — a Tallahassee remodeling company creates multiple touch points that accelerate the path from awareness to a booked consultation.
